The Legal Environment of Business 12th Edition by Roger E. Meiners/Al H. Ringleb/Frances L. Edwards

Overview

THE LEGAL ENVIRONMENT OF BUSINESS provides a practical introduction to the structure and function of the legal system from the perspective of the professional nonlawyer. While noting our legal heritage, there is a strong emphasis on the nuts and bolts of basic legal rules that most impact business today. This popular text effectively adapts a traditional case focus for the unique needs of business students. Incorporating clear and concise coverage of a wide range of up-to-date topics, the twelfth edition of this trusted text introduces key points of law through business-specific examples and realistic scenarios that students can appreciate. The authors' readable style complements their extensive knowledge of domestic and international business to make the text both an exceptional teaching tool and a favorite among instructors and students alike.   • New Part III brings together three chapters that concern the employment relationship. As the Supreme Court reminds us, employment law builds on agency; so THE LEGAL ENVIRONMENT OF BUSINESS begins with agency and employment-at-will. Then the many legal requirements imposed on employers at the state and federal levels, especially employment discrimination law, are covered. Employment law is a subject relevant to all people in business, so most instructors cover this material. As a result, it is given more prominent placement.
  • Other chapters have been reordered in response to user surveys. Business Organizations now comes before the chapter Negotiable Instruments, Credit, and Bankruptcy, fleshing out Part II. Securities Regulation has been moved up in Part IV on the regulatory environment for more prominence as more instructors are covering the subject.

Part I: ELEMENTS OF LAW AND THE JUDICIAL PROCESS.
1. Today's Business Environment: Law and Ethics.
2. The Court Systems.
3. Trials and Resolving Disputes.
4. The Constitution: Focus on Application to Business.
5. Criminal Law and Business.
Part II: ELEMENTS OF TRADITIONAL BUSINESS LAW.
6. Elements of Torts.
7. Business Torts and Product Liability.
8. Real and Personal Property.
9. Intellectual Property.
10. Contracts.
11. Domestic and International Sales.
12. Business Organizations.
13. Negotiable Instruments, Credit, and Bankruptcy.
Part III: THE EMPLOYMENT RELATIONSHIP.
14. Agency and the Employment Relationship.
15. Employment and Labor Regulations.
16. Employment Discrimination.
Part IV: THE REGULATORY ENVIRONMENT OF BUSINESS.
17. The Regulatory Process.
18. Securities Regulation.
19. Consumer Protection.
20. Antitrust Law.
21. Environmental Law.
22. The International Legal Environment of Business.
Appendix A: Legal Research and the Internet.
Appendix B: Case Analysis and Legal Sources.
Appendix C: The Constitution of the United States of America.
Appendix D: The Uniform Commercial Code (Excerpts).
Appendix E: National Labor Relations Act (Excerpts).
Appendix F: Title VII of Civil Rights Act of 1964 (Excerpts).
Appendix G: Americans with Disabilities Act (Excerpts).
Appendix H: The Antitrust Statutes (Excerpts).
Appendix I: Securities Statutes (Excerpts).
